An Overview of Metal Finishing - More often than not, the polishing of metal is desirable for appearance or for clean-room usage. It's among the most widely used techniques because of its use in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the item, for example, cookware, automobile parts or motor bike parts. Furthermore, a lot of clean-rooms really need a sleek finish as a way to decrease the permeability of the metal surfaces which often can result in particles to collect and contaminate. A superb demonstration of this use would be in vacuum chambers.

There exist several strategies to finish metals, and let's take a review of several of the procedures required. Metal can be polished electromechanically, chemically, manually, or with purpose made buffing machines. A buffing compound or paste may be used, that may consist of ch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its lousy thermal conductivity, fairly high viscidness, and hardness is generally one of the most time intensive. Alternatively, goods composed of non-ferrous metal are definitely more amenable to buffing, simply because these need the least number of procedures.

A decreased pad speed must be used any time a high quality mirror finish is obligatory. Polishing buffs daubed in compound will be significantly affected by the force on the finishing pad. The intensity of the surface pressure might be amplified within certain levels, having said that, further exceeding the correct degree of force not simply reduces the quality of treatment, but also worsens performance, could cause wear on the component, and there is furthermore an evident heating of the pieces being worked on, on account of friction. When you are working on thinner metal, it will be greater heat (and a resultant bendability of the metal) that cause components to bend, distort or twist. Basically, it takes an experienced technician to take into consideration every one of these variables to equally prevent damage to the workpiece and to do the work effectively. To help radically enhance the quality of the finished surface, the buffing procedure really should be carried out with not as much aggression and not so much force in an effort to eventually deliver a surface with no scores or fine lines resulting from the polishing process, thereby arriving at a lovely mirror finish.
